Job Description
Become an integral part of our finance team as an Accountant and contribute to our company’s success. You will be responsible for managing financial records, preparing financial statements, and ensuring compliance with accounting standards. Reporting to the VP of Finance, you will work in collaboration with the finance team to support various accounting functions and contribute to the overall financial health of the company.

Responsibilities
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records, including journal entries and general ledger reconciliations
- Assist in the preparation of financial statements, ensuring compliance with accounting standards and regulations
- Review and reconcile accounts, identifying discrepancies and resolving issues promptly
- Identify and implement improvements in accounting and financial processes to increase efficiency and accuracy
- Assist with external audits
- Participate in the preparation of the Canadian and US tax returns
- Utilize accounting software and tools to streamline processes and enhance efficiency
- Collaborate with other departments to provide financial insights and support
- Assist with special projects and ad-hoc financial analysis as required.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ting
- CPA designation is required
- Minimum of 2-4 years of experience in accounting or a related field
- Strong knowledge of accounting principles and practices
- Proficiency in accounting software and Microsoft Office Suite
- Excellent analytical and problem-solving skills
- Strong attention to detail and accuracy
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
- Bilingual (French and English / reason: bilingual clients)
Assets
- Experience with high growth SaaS companies
- Experience using Salesforce and Oracle Netsuite
- Experience with Canadian and US tax returns.
